Key job responsibilities
Design and implement methods for dexterous manipulation with single and dual arm manipulation
Leverage simulation and real‑world data collection to create large datasets for model development
Develop a hierarchical system that combines low‑level control with high‑level planning
Utilize state‑of‑the‑art manipulation models and optimal control techniques
Collaborate effectively with multi‑disciplinary teams to co‑design hardware and algorithms for dexterous manipulation
Basic Qualifications
PhD, or Master's degree and 6+ years of applied research experience
Experience with state‑of‑the‑art in robotic manipulation models
Experience with data generation in simulation and real world
Experience in developing techniques that utilize multi‑modal sensor data from the arm and hands
Preferred Qualifications
Experience programming in Java, C++, Python or related language
Experience working effectively across cross‑functional teams and partnering well with people at all levels within an organization
PhD in Robotics, with focus on dexterous manipulation
Experience in motion primitives, vision‑language‑action models, and model predictive control
Experience with robotics frameworks for fast prototyping (Matlab, ROS, etc.)
